Charges Against Eugene "Big U" Henley

SOURCE www.foxnews.com
Rap executive and alleged high-level Crips gang leader charged with federal crimes for running a criminal enterprise in Los Angeles involving murder, extortion, fraud, and more. Eugene "Big U" Henley faces charges including RICO Act violation, Hobbs Act extortion, wire fraud, embezzlement, tax evasion, and more.

Key Points

  • Charged with RICO Act violation, Hobbs Act extortion, wire fraud, embezzlement, tax evasion, and more
  • Operated criminal enterprise called "Big U Enterprise" using Rollin' 60s Crips gang connections
  • Accused of running a "mafia-like" operation involving murder, extortion, fraud, and illegal gambling
  • Allegedly killed a rapper for recording a defamatory song about him and embezzled funds from a charity
  • Assisted in launching the career of rapper Nipsey Hussle and featured in docuseries "Hip-Hop Uncovered"
